Abstract

The invention provides an electric power high-altitude work foot buckle and relates to the technical field of high-altitude electric power construction equipment. The electric power high-altitude work foot buckle comprises an inverted-L-shaped base frame, a foot board and a sliding clamping device. The inverted-L-shaped base frame comprises a hanging beam arranged at the top horizontally and a vertical beam fixed at one end of the hanging beam vertically. The vertical beam is internally provided with a sliding channel in the length direction. The foot board comprises a base board and buckle strips. The middle portion of a side surface of the base board is fixed to the lower end of the vertical beam. The sliding clamping device comprises a vertically-arranged guide pillar and a horizontally arranged clamping board, wherein the guide pillar is slidingly connected in the sliding channel. A return pressure spring is arranged between the guide pillar and the bottom end of the sliding channel. One end of the clamping board is fixed to the guide pillar after penetrating through a sliding groove. The top of the guide pillar is provided with a locking screw which is in threaded connection with a butterfly nut. The electric power high-altitude work foot buckle enables people walking on high-altitude wires to stand stably or walk on wires, and can increase the working efficiency and further guarantee the safety of constructors.

Description

technical field [0001] The invention relates to the technical field of high-altitude electric power construction equipment. Background technique [0002] High-altitude power maintenance work is a very difficult job. The power line tower is hundreds of meters high. The online work is affected by wind speed, temperature, electric field, and humidity. The hard work of front-line construction personnel has always attracted the attention of power equipment designers. [0003] At present, when walking or working on the high-altitude power maintenance operation line, you must hang the safety rope according to the operating regulations, fasten the anti-fall lock, wear shielding clothing, and wear insulating gloves and insulating boots. Operating in accordance with regulations can ensure the safety of construction personnel. But just ensuring safety is not enough. Electric high-altitude operations are special.
